Which foods cannot be eaten on an empty stomach?

A casual search on the Internet can find a long list of things that cannot be eaten on an empty stomach. They can be roughly divided into the following three categories:

The first category is sour in taste, such as tomatoes and hawthorn. However, the organic acids in these foods do not have gastric acid and will not increase gastric acid after eating them.

The second category is to worry about wasting nutrition, such as milk, bananas and soya-bean milk. However, don’t we also eat food to get energy? No matter when what eats, the process of digestion and absorption is similar, and there is no problem of nutrition [waste].

The third category is not recommended to eat more at any time, such as wine, strong tea, astringent persimmons, etc.

Even if these things are not on an empty stomach, they are also irritating to the intestines and stomach and are not recommended to eat more. Therefore, only these foods need to be careful on an empty stomach.

In the rest of the situation, it is really too much to say that [no matter how hungry you are, you cannot eat on an empty stomach].
